The Salsigne Mine in the South West of France is a former open pit gold mine who closed since 2004. It has been the largest mine of Europe It produced over the years some large and dramaticly crystallised Aragonite specimens. The rounded nodules of this piece represent the early stage of the formation of the Aragonite. Each white sphere is fully crystalized with very thin clear crystals that give that luster. Some pieces lately took a coralloidal shape, with branches similar to corals.
